The APR348W6-7 is a sophisticated secondary-side synchronous rectification MOSFET driver, specifically designed to enhance power efficiency in a wide range of power conversion applications. Manufactured by Diodes Incorporated, a leading global manufacturer and supplier of high-quality semiconductor products, this driver is tailored for use in flyback converters, which are commonly found in battery chargers and adapters.
Key Features
- High Efficiency: The APR348W6-7 promotes high-efficiency power conversion through precise control of the synchronous rectification process, reducing power loss and improving overall system performance.
- Versatility: This driver is compatible with a variety of MOSFETs, offering flexibility in design choices for different applications. It can be used in both low-side and high-side rectification configurations.
- Adaptive Gate Drive: The device provides adaptive gate drive timing to ensure optimal MOSFET turn-on and turn-off times, which minimizes body diode conduction losses.
- Advanced Protection Features: It includes built-in features such as under-voltage lockout (UVLO) and over-current protection (OCP), enhancing the safety and reliability of the power supply.

Technical Specifications
- Package: SOT26 (W6)
- Input Voltage Range: 4.5V to 28V
- Operating Temperature Range: -40°C to +125°C
- Qualification: Automotive Grade (AEC-Q100)
